The QNWF — Late-Night Maestro — is the warm-blooded creator who works until late, then collapses into bed. You're not jittery at midnight; you're locked in. Your best work happens between 10 PM and 1 AM, and your bedtime is whenever the work is done.
Sleep onset is fast (5-10 minutes), and your warm-environment preference means you sleep deeply under heavier bedding. You sleep on your back, often with arms outstretched, and you wake late-morning (9-10 AM ideally).
Strengths: high creative output during night hours, comfortable with solitude, warm and emotionally generous when present. Trap: being out-of-phase with the rest of the world makes scheduling difficult.
Bedding sweet spot: medium-firm mattress (you want support, not too much give), a low-profile pillow for back-sleeping, a duvet or weighted blanket, and warm sheets in winter. Blackout curtains are critical for protecting your morning sleep.
If your schedule allows, embrace the late-night creator identity. If it doesn't, hard-stop your work at 11 PM for at least 5 nights a week to gradually shift your chronotype. The Maestro can adapt, just slowly.
